Duke and UNC both took care of business on Monday night. 

UNC topped UNCG 96-63 in a game where Heels sandwiched two impressive stretches with one mediocre one.  UNC jumped out to a 15-20 point lead and led comfortably for most of the first half.  UNCG fought back early in the 2nd half though and closed the lead to 10 points on a couple of occasions before UNC put the foot down and won by 33.  Brice Johnson led UNC with 16 points while 5 other players reached double-figures in the win.

Duke put up some ridiculous first half numbers in their 105-66 win over Elon.  The Blue Devils led Elon just 13-12 at the first media timeout, and then the switch was flipped.  Duke outscored Elon 57-19 over the final 15 minutes of the first half and took a 70-31 lead into the break.  The second half was just a formality, and Duke matched Elon in the 2nd half and won by 39.  The game all came down to the first half, where the Blue Devils put up some absurd numbers.  In the graph below, you can see at Duke's peak they approached an offensive efficiency of 200 for a good stretch in the first half.  A ridiculously good offensive performance from Duke.
